A combined approach to evaluate total phosphorus/inorganic phosphate levels in plants
Bin Ma1, Yu Liu2, Xiaoyuan Li3
1National Key Laboratory of Plant Molecular Genetics, CAS Center for Excellence in Molecular Plant Sciences, Institute of Plant Physiology & Ecology, Chinese Academy of Sciences, Shanghai, China.
Abstract:
Inorganic phosphate (Pi) and phosphorus (P) homeostasis are essential for plant growth and yield, and reliable detection of dynamic Pi/P in different tissues is important for studying their biological functions. Here, we report a combined protocol for rapid determination of Pi/P levels. We first perform 31P NMR assay to reveal the intracellular Pi distribution and then dissect the level of Pi/P by the chromogenic reaction and ICP-MS analysis. Finally, we take μXRF element fluorescence assay to achieve the visual P distribution. For complete details on the use and execution of this protocol, please refer to Ma et al. (2021).
